Studio ARTES Creative Arts, Life Skills and Social Connection for adults and teens (16+) with disability.

Studio ARTES programs are committed to:

Fostering a sense of belonging by providing an environment of safety, encouragement and respect. Using a person centred approach to provide skill development, and social experiences to suit individual needs. Studio ARTES is dedicated to delivering ’Person Centred Planning’ which is flexible and compatible with each individual's goals, health, interests and changing needs. Encouraging and celebrating the individuality and creativity of every participant

Supporting participants to engage with and experience the arts both recreationally and professionally. Building connections within the broader community to increase for people with disabilities to be involved in wider social, educational and vocational networks. Supporting participants from various cultural, linguistical and religious backgrounds with full consideration to age and gender.

Our Inner West studio members and staff visited The Patchwork Portal by Raquel Caballero at Art Gallery of New South Wales.

This was a wonderful exhibition inspired by The Patchwork Girl, a tale from the wonderful Oz universe.

Staff members Amelia Skelton and Lily Golightly were also apart of the team behind this show and were able to give a tour to the members about the show. Amelia was commissioned by the AGNSW to create the Patchwork Yellow Brick Road and Lily was commissioned to create a Guided Meditation into Oz.

Over the past month, Science and Discovery has been researching fossils and the different ways they form. Today, we decided to make our own. Since amber takes millions of years to develop, we used glycerine soap instead, which also smelt pretty good.

Members cut the soap into pieces so it could be melted in the microwave, then chose their fossils, objects they brought from home or found around the studio. The melted soap was poured over the objects and set in the freezer. The result was a series of fossilised items encased in a sweet smelling, amber like material.

About Us

CREATING OPPORTUNITIES FOR PEOPLE WITH DISABILITY

Centre and community based programs that help you learn, create and grow.

Studio ARTES is a unique organisation that provides tailor-made creative activities and life skills programs for adults living with a wide range of disabilities in Sydney.
